Sachin Tendulkar files complaint at Mumbai Crime Branch over his name, photo & voice being used in medicinal advertisements

Former cricketer Sachin Tendulkar lodged a police complaint at the Mumbai Crime Branch over his name, photo and voice being used in fake advertisements on the internet to dupe people. A case has been registered by the Mumbai Police Cyber Cell against unidentified people under sections 426, 465, and 500 of the IPC.

Mumbai Police had registered an FIR yesterday against unidentified persons for using legendary cricketer Sachin Tendulkar’s name, photo and voice for the promotion of medicinal products without his permission, an official said on Friday.

One of Tendulkar’s aides filed a complaint with the West Region Cyber Police Station in this regard on Thursday, he said.

The complainant said that he came across online advertisements of a drug company that claimed that the master batter endorsed its product line.

As Tendulkar had never given permission to the company to use his name and photographs and it was leading to maligning of his image, he instructed his aide to take legal action, the complaint said.

A First Information Report was registered against unidentified persons under Indian Penal Code sections 420 (cheating), 465 (forgery) and 500 (defamation) besides the Information Technology Act, the official said, adding that further investigation was on.
